Confidential Paper Recycling
- If you have access to a paper shredder, please shred your confidential documents, place them in a clear plastic bag, and put the bag into your curbside recycling cart. Please note that if you do not place the shredded paper into a clear plastic bag, it will not be identified as recyclable paper and will end up in the landfill. This is because paper needs to be a certain size (about the size of a regular envelope) to be accurately sorted by the equipment at our local Material Recovery Facility. If shredded paper is in a clear plastic bag, it will be hand-removed for recycling, but if not, it will not be sorted properly by the recycling equipment and will be landfilled. - If you do not have access to a paper shredder, Pellitteri offers on-site paper shredding services for a fee. Please call Pellitteri at 605-257-4285 for more information.
- Non-confidential paper, such as magazines or junk mail, can be placed directly into your recycling cart.
Electronics Recycling
- Drop off electronic recyclables to Resource Solutions' Madison location (5493 Express Cir, Madison). You can drop off without an appointment during their regular business hours: Monday-Friday: 8:00a-4:00p and Saturday: 8:00a-12:00p. NOTE: There is a fee to recycle some electronic items (this is true during Fitchburg's Recycling Day Event as well). For more information, visit: http://recyclethatstuff.com/.
- Current guidance is to dispose of alkaline batteries in your green trash bin. Rechargeable batteries are accepted for recycling at several retail locations (see the Fitchburg battery recycling brochure for details), and car batteries are accepted at AutoZone, Batteries + Bulbs, and other battery retail locations.
